Kevin Hart's VMA Monologue: Light On Jokes, Heavy On Forgiveness

Kevin Hart: The future President of the United States? That's how the comic was announced as he took the stage at the MTV Video Music Awards with an army of little people dressed as Secret Service agents.

"I told MTV I needed little security, I think they took me literally," Hart cracked.

Hart then went on to riff about how MTV is the home of making mistakes.

"Drake and Chris Brown, I'm going to nip this in the bud tonight," Hart began, before joking that the recent fight the two singers had at a New York City nightclub was over a recycling misunderstanding.

During his mostly joke-free monologue, Hart also praised Frank Ocean for coming out and congratulated Snooki on the birth of her son. Hart then urged people to cut Kristen Stewart, who cheated on boyfriend Robert Pattinson with director Rupert Sanders, some slack.

He then jumped into the crowd and introduced Katy Perry, who was on hand to present the first award of the night, Best Pop Video. (One Direction was the category's winner.)

Hart, who had filmed promos for the awards with Kanye West, Kim Kardashian and Taylor Swift, had boasted in recent days that the 2012 MTV VMAs were going to the best ever.

"This is gonna be a big deal, let's just go out and say it people," Hart said to MTV. "This year will be a big deal. Why? Because I say it's gonna be a big deal. How do I know? Because I'm a part of this. Being I'm a part of it, means that it's gonna be colossal! Huge!"
